Chematur Engineering Technology Centre Our Technology Centre (TC) is equipped with the latest and most sophisticated equipment to support our own development as well as client specific missions. The main features of our TC are the following: A bench scale continuous Pump nitration unit including a washing section where the proprietary Pump nitration technology can be optimized and various parameters can be studied in detail. The unit is equipped with a fully automated control system of the same type as would be installed in a commercial size plant. The nitration of toluene to produce nitrotoluenes (MNT) and dinitrotoluenes (DNT) has been extensively studied. Also the nitration of p-nitrotoluene (PNT) to 2,4DNT has been developed. The process for nitration of benzene to dinitrobenzene (DNB) via nitrobenzene (MNB) is under development. A well agitated bench scale CSTR hydrogenator capable of operation at up to 140 bar pressure. The hydrogenator can be operated in continuous mode for long periods of time to study e.g. the ageing of the catalyst. It features a continuous addition of feed materials which are solids at room temperature, e.g. DNT. All data are continuously logged for later evaluation. Addition of fresh catalyst can be made without interrupting the process. By careful control of parameters, direct scale up to commercial size hydrogenators (30-60 m3) has
been made in a very successful and reliable way. The hydrogenation of DNT (isomer mixture) to toluenediamine (TDA) as well as 2,4-DNT to 2,4-toluenediamine (2,4-TDA) has been developed and optimised using a proprietary catalyst. The use of a proprietary catalyst not only gives superior performance in terms of selectivity but also saves considerable cost as the carbon carrier is much cheaper than catalyst made by a third party (precious metal excluded). The hydrogenation of DNB to produce m-phenylenediamine (PhDA) is under development. Our extensive hydrogenation know-how can also be utilised to develop customer specific products. A state of the art bench scale phosgenation unit for optimization of our TDI and MDI technologies as well as for development of new phosgenation products. The unit features the most stringent safety systems and very precise control of flows, temperatures and pressures. All data are logged for post-run evaluation. The bench scale unit can be used to develop custom products requiring phosgenation for external clients.
